Fordor’s, the esteemed travel publication, has ranked New Orleans, Louisiana as the number two destination in the United States for St. Patrick’s Day festivities:

A mad mix of Mardi Gras and Irish-inspired brouhaha, St. Patrick’s Day in New Orleans is just what you’d expect. The city, normally known for its French roots, also lays claim to the largest port of entry for Irish immigrants in the South. Kicking off a week-long celebration of parades and pomp on March 11th, beads and flowers, along with potatoes, cabbages, carrots, and onions (standrad Irish stew ingredients) are tossed to revelers from re-used Fat Tuesday floats as marching bands play on. Constant parades and block parties are held in the French Quarter and beyond through March 18th, featuring live music, clebrety appearances, and plenty of whiskey and hurricanes.
